Long term health can only be maintained by eating from all critical food groups. It ensures you are not eliminating a food group and obsessing over just calories. A portion plan recommends you to eat from all the main food groups, according to your personal requirement and in line with your fitness goal. AimFit recommends a balanced and holistic diet, which is non restrictive and allows people to eat whatever they like, while ensuring they are not depriving themselves of critical nutrients and minerals.
